The Oldest Business in Every Country in the world

There are 5,586 companies in the world whose age exceeds two hundred years. 56% of all the oldest companies in the world are based in Japan.

Absence of Asians

The Asian population in the United States grew to almost 12 million by 2000 and approximately doubled to 22.5 million by 2019 (7% of the U.S. population). The Asian population in America is predicted to touch 46 million by 2060, outdoing Hispanics in 2055.

Borders proposed by the Count of Aranda in 1782 mapped

Count of Aranda was ambassador to France when the Thirteen Colonies proclaimed their independence from Great Britain, thus kindling the American Revolution. He was involved in drafting the peace treaty that finished the conflict. In addition, his profound knowledge of history placed him ahead of his time, and he predicted the rise of the U.S. as a world power.

Native Oak Tree Ranges in the United States

North America contains the most significant number of oak species, with around 90 growing in the U.S., while Mexico has 160 species, of which 109 are endemic. In the United States, the highest diversity of oak species occurs in the eastern states.

Absence of Hispanic

Hispanic are Americans who are the posterity of immigrants from Spain or Latin America. Hispanics generally are the leading minority ethnic group in the U.S., after non-Hispanic white Americans. According to U.S. Census Bureau data, in 2020, Hispanics made up 18.7% (62.1 million) of the U.S. population.

Hungarian Maps From 1920 Protesting The Treaty of Trianon

Pamphlets from1920 spread by the Hungarian Government to foreign locals disagreeing about the Treaty of Trianon. In this way, the Government made an effort to explain what this would converte to if the same thing happened to France, Italy, the United Kingdom, the United States, and the German Empire.
